Job Description
The Recruitment Budget Analyst is responsible for managing and reporting the financial position of the Group s spend on permanent recruitment, including team resource costs.
About this opportunity
The role involves owning the end-to-end recruitment budget and forecasting process, tracking and reporting spend, forecasting recruitment spend, supervising cost vs budget, identifying cost savings.
The role involves collaborating with the wider recruitment function, central Finance teams, P&P COO, Group Sourcing, and external Suppliers to provide financial insights and analysis to support recruitment related decision making.
